Candy Corn Lush Dessert

This Candy Corn Lush Dessert is a layered dessert with a creamy texture and vibrant orange, yellow, and white layers that resembles everyone's favorite Halloween candy.

Servings: 16 servings

Ingredients

  • 36 vanilla Oreo cookies
  • 6 tablespoons butter melted
  • 1 (8oz.) package cream cheese softened
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 2 (8oz.) tubs whipped topping
  • 2 (3.4oz) each boxes vanilla instant pudding mix
  • 2 ½ cups cold milk
  • Yellow and orange food coloring
  • Candy corn for garnish

Instructions

Prepare the Cookie Crust

  • Add cookies to a food processor and pulse into crumbs.
  • Place the cookie crumbs into a large bowl with the melted butter and stir until blended.
  • Press the cookie crumbs into the bottom of a 9x13 glass baking dish.

Prepare the Fillings

  • In a large bowl, combine the cream cheese and powdered sugar using an electric mixer until smooth.
  • Fold in 1 container of whipped topping.
  • Stir in yellow food coloring until you get your desired shade.
  • In a medium bowl, whisk together the dry pudding mixes and milk until combined.
  • Add in orange food coloring until you get your desired shade.

Assemble the Layers

  • Gently spread the cream cheese mixture over the cookie crust.
  • Spread pudding mixture over the cream cheese layer.
  • Top with the remaining container of whipped topping.
  • Sprinkle a few candy corn over the top.

Chill and Serve

  • Refrigerate for 4 hours or freeze.
  • Slice and serve!

Notes

  • To Refrigerate: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days.
  • To Freeze: Place in an airtight container in the freezer for up to one month. Thaw in fridge overnight before consuming.
